- A private sleeper coach struck devotees walking to the Huligamma/Huligemma temple near Kukanapalli on NH-50 early Tuesday.
- Reports vary on casualties, with at least three dead and several injured and one outlet putting the toll at four.
- Those killed include Annapurna, 40, Prakash, 25, and Sharanappa, 19, residents of Tallihal/Tarihala in Ron/Rona taluk of Gadag district.
- Injured pilgrims were taken to Koppal District Hospital as SP Dr. Ram Arasiddi inspected the scene and Munirabad police registered a case with an investigation underway.
- Police said the bus was traveling from Sindhogi/Sindagi to Bengaluru and the group had set out two days earlier, about three hours from the temple, as coverage also recalls a fatal September procession crash in Hassan.
